Midfielder hails Di Matteo's input

Tue 15 Jul, 06:00 PM


MK Dons midfielder Paul Mitchell has revealed that new manager Roberto Di Matteo has already provided a lift as he battles back from injury.Mitchell has been out since February 2007 with a horrific broken leg and ankle and was recently awarded a new contract until Christmas to prove his fitness.

Di Matteo endured his own 18-month battle with a triple leg-break before ultimately retiring at Chelsea in 2000, and Mitchell is delighted with his input.

He said: "The manager has been through a similar situation himself and he knows what I'm going through.

"He knows how long it takes to recover, he knows that the first bit is adrenaline-fuelled and now it's about getting into the everyday training.

"He gives me help and little pointers along the way so it's great to have somebody here who's been through what I'm going through."
